Thomas H. Thompson 1924-2016

Thomas H. Thompson died on April 28, 2016, at NewAldaya. He was born in Sioux City, Iowa in 1924, to parents Ruth and Elmer Thompson.

He was married to Diane Sargent Thompson for 58 years, until her death on his 91st birthday, January 10, 2015. He is survived by his children Brenda Thompson, Alicia Kamm (and her husband Tom Kamm), Mark Thompson, and Rosemary Thompson; and his grandchildren Evan, Brian, and Lydia Kamm.

Thomas began playing in jazz and dance bands while a student at East High School in Sioux City, and for a time had a full-time job playing jazz in a nightclub. He continued playing his baritone saxophone in band jobs through the 50s and 60s, and much later with the Cedar Falls Municipal Band and with his own California Street Sax Quartet, which performed at community events.

He earned his undergraduate (1948), master’s (1950), and PhD (1952) all in philosophy at the University of Iowa. He spent his entire career at the University of Northern Iowa, starting as an instructor in philosophy in 1952. He rose up through the ranks, becoming the first head of the Department of Philosophy and Religion in 1969, and then dean of the College of Humanities and Fine Arts in 1981. He went back to teaching large sections in humanities in the liberal arts core program in 1990, and was named a professor emeritus upon his retirement in 1994.

Thomas was a regular contributor to the editorial page of the Waterloo Courier, and participated in UNI’s Emeritus Association, the town-and-gown supper club, a decades-long book club, and several lunch groups with his former colleagues.
